Position Summary

**WE ARE ACCEPTING APPLICATIONS FOR THIS POSITION FROM ALL STUDENTS REGARDLESS OF WORK STUDY AWARD**

The UNM Bookstores
are seeking a proactive and creative student to contribute to the success of
their marketing initiatives. Reporting directly to the Sr. Marketing
Representative, the Marketing Assistant will play an integral role in advancing
the bookstores' marketing efforts.

Responsibilities
include conceptualizing and creating artwork for both print and digital media,
such as flyers, advertisements, brochures, posters, signage, and graphics for
web and social media. This role supports the development of visually engaging
materials that align with brand standards and current marketing campaigns.

This position will
also be responsible for managing the in-house print production process. This
includes preparing files for print (formatting, sizing, and quality checks),
operating printing equipment, and ensuring all materials are produced
accurately and efficiently. Attention to detail and an understanding of print
specifications are essential to maintain high-quality output.

The ideal candidate
is an enthusiastic student with a strong work ethic who thrives in a creative,
team-oriented environment. Candidates should have a solid foundation in graphic
design for both digital and print, be highly creative and professional, and
possess a collaborative mindset.
